I think Yasodhara (laywoman, before she became nun) also touched the Buddha's feet, when the Buddha visited her in the palace. But Buddha did then lay down a Vinaya rule cannot touch woman or touched by woman. Since the monks are not even Arahant and Arahants also follow Vinaya rules, so they should just follow the Vinaya rule.

I follow Thais' ways of paying respect (การไหว้), which I believed it was originated from Indian culture. While standing, I will just hold my hands together at the position of heart, and slowly go up to the forehead. For example,

Hold the hands at the position near heart

100644869_1354594461549349_8216780480339509248_n.jpg
Then, while raising hands to forehead, bend down the body showing humility.


Or when I do prostration, I do like this:

I think paying homage to the Triple Gems frequently is really a good practice. Not only it cultivates Saddha, but also trains the mind to show humility, respect, be submissive to Triple Gems. And it generates good merits too.
